This is the second time I have heard a strange noise when I stared my 02' R1150RS (23,700 miles). The 1st time was about 2 months agao, and then it happened again yesterday evening. Bike in neutral, hit the starter button and as soon as the the bike fired I heard a "quike pop or bop" sound, sort of like a metal striking metal sound. Only one pop/bop, that was it! The bike runs perfectly, no other noise, vibration, loss of oil, etc, etc. It did in again yesterday after about an hour ride, I stopped at the store to get a nice steak for dinner, and when I got back on the bike, in neutral, fired it up and again heard that noise. Again, engine seems to be functioning perfectly. Started it a couple more times last night and this morning with no problems whatsoever. I ride the bike almost everyday to work and do around 60 miles round trip.
My thoughts are leaning towards a starter problem, but I am only guessing and have no clue. Any thoughts or suggestions would be helpful.

Starter noises that I ever heard are the squealing type due to the starter not retracting fast enough after the engine starts. Never a poping sound. Wander if its perhaps back firing that you're hearing. At times when I goose the throttle while the bike is in neutral I get a pop or two, which can sound somewhat metallic.
Or perhaps during the startup, (when the bike fires up there is more shaking then usual), there is a loose connection somewhere making what ever is loose to "knock" agains some other part of the bike. During the next service look for any loose components (including the starter).

I ended up replacing my "old style" cam chain tensioner on the left cylinder with the "new style" tensioner and now 2,000 miles later I have not had any reoccurrences of that slap sound on start-up, has also made things a tad less noisy. Total cost was about $85.00 and took about 1-hour of time to install (for me). Seems to have been a fix for me. :brad
